Is UMBC a black school?
UMBC is the nation’s #1 producer of Black undergraduates who go on to complete a Ph. D. in the natural sciences or engineering and #1 for Black undergraduates who complete an M.D./Ph. D.

Is UMBC nationally accredited?
University of Maryland, Baltimore County (UMBC) is regionally accredited by the Middle States Commission on Higher Education (MSCHE). The Middle States Commission on Higher Education is an institutional accrediting agency recognized by the U.S. Secretary of Education and the Council for Higher Education Accreditation.

With more than 30 tenured and tenure-track faculty members and lecturers, UMBC’s Department of Biological Sciences is one of the university’s largest academic departments encompassing a wide breadth of research and teaching.
What are the requirements for a Biol at UMBC?
Students must earn a “C” or better in all major courses AND course prerequisites. At least half of the required BIOL courses and electives must be completed in residence: for the BIOL B.S. at least six of eleven BIOL classes must be taken at UMBC. BIOL 141, BIOL 142 and BIOL 302 are considered an academic sequence.
Do you need a b.s.in Biological Sciences?
B.S. in Biological Sciences The Bachelor of Science (B.S.) curriculum is appropriate for students desiring a focused, in-depth grounding in all the essential elements of the biological sciences, and is particularly suitable for students intending to pursue graduate study in biology or in the health sciences.
